Because the Society Award is the only regular category that judges the actors' performances, there are multiple winners in the category. Honorary Awards are given to actors aged 60–70, while the Lifetime Achievement Award is given to actors who are over 80 years old. Since 2005, actors from Taiwan and Hong Kong have also eligible for awards.

Categories
*Academy Award (表演学会奖/Society Award)
*Special Jury Award (评委会特别奖)
*New Actors Award (新人奖)
*Honorary Award (特别荣誉奖)
*Lifetime Achievement Award (终身成就奖)
